hind · adjective
Definitions
adjective
- 1.
Situated at the back or rear, especially of an animal.
- 2.
A female deer, especially a red deer over three years old.
Phrases & expressions
- •hind legs — the back legs of an animal
- •hindsight — understanding after something has happened
- •hind quarters — the rear part of an animal

Etymology
As an adjective: from Old English hindan ("from behind"), related to German hinten ("behind"). As a noun (female deer): from Old English hind, from Proto-Germanic hindō.
